Just so you know what is going on, it starts with him driving down Parleys (cute video work, but exactly what we see, too!) and then he gets to the race. The grid marshal (the guy in the green vest) directing David from his parking spot in the grid (where we park our cars between runs) to the start line. If you notice, there is a brief hold in the start, and then it is all go. (Turn up the volume before you start the video, BTW. You need to be able to hear everything!) From the start, there is a 90--degree right turn into a 3 cone slalom into a hard right turn, then, a couple of 'jogs' (ie not full turns) into a 180-degree turn, followed by a tricky little section the jogs you right, into another 180-degree turn (for the record, I totally understeered this turn one time, came out of the course, and 'selectively' drove the rest of the course...). Out of this turn, you come into a 7 cone slalom (for us, this is a LONG slalom), and then a hard right turn, into the finish. You will hear his time announced, and his excitement at his time (his best time was a 47.990, my best time was a 52.446, which is an eternity of difference in autocross, but a great finish for me, BTW).
